Overview of Weekly Hotel Rentals
Weekly hotel rentals provide guests with the option to stay in a hotel for an extended period of time, typically seven nights or more. Unlike traditional hotel stays that are based on a nightly rate, weekly hotel rentals offer a discounted rate for booking a room for a week or more.
Examples of Situations Favoring Weekly Hotel Rentals
- Extended Business Trips: Business travelers who are required to stay in a city for an extended period of time may find it more cost-effective to book a weekly hotel rental rather than paying a daily rate.
- Relocation: Individuals or families who are in the process of relocating to a new city and need temporary accommodation while searching for a permanent residence can benefit from the convenience and affordability of weekly hotel rentals.
- Vacation: Travelers looking to explore a destination at a slower pace and enjoy a longer stay without the hassle of constantly checking in and out of hotels may opt for a weekly rental for a more relaxed experience.
Benefits of Choosing Weekly Hotel Rentals
- Cost-Effective: Weekly hotel rentals often come with discounted rates compared to daily stays, making them a budget-friendly option for longer stays.
- Convenience: Guests can enjoy the comfort and amenities of a hotel for an extended period without the need to worry about daily housekeeping or check-out procedures.
- Flexibility: Weekly hotel rentals offer guests the flexibility to come and go as they please, providing a sense of home away from home during their stay.

Comparison with Traditional Hotels
Weekly hotel rentals often provide amenities that cater to longer stays, such as kitchen facilities and laundry services, which are not commonly found in traditional hotels. This allows guests to save money on dining out and laundry services during their extended stay.

Cost Comparison
When considering a weekly hotel rental versus a daily booking, it’s important to analyze the cost-effectiveness to ensure you are getting the best value for your money. Here are some tips on finding the best deals and discounts for weekly stays, as well as any additional fees or charges to be aware of.
Benefits of Weekly Hotel Rentals
- Weekly rates are often more economical than paying for each night individually.
- Many hotels offer discounts for extended stays, making it a cost-effective option.
- Guests can save money on amenities and services included in the weekly rate.
Tips for Finding Deals and Discounts
- Book directly with the hotel to inquire about special weekly rates or promotions.
- Check online travel websites for deals on weekly hotel rentals.
- Consider joining loyalty programs or membership clubs for additional discounts.
- Be flexible with your travel dates to take advantage of lower rates during off-peak times.
Additional Fees and Charges
- Some hotels may charge a cleaning fee for weekly rentals.
- Parking fees, resort fees, or other surcharges may apply depending on the hotel’s policies.
- Be sure to inquire about any extra charges before booking to avoid surprises at check-out.
